OPEN HEAVEN 15 SEPTEMBER 2025 MESSAGE
When I was leaving for my
postgraduate studies, I handed my mother over to my wife, knowing that
she would take good care of her.
My wife is a helpmeet
indeed, and a true helpmeet is a great blessing, not just to her husband
but her in-laws as well. She won’t seek to compete with them or
disrespect them; rather, she will help her husband by honouring his
people.
Nowadays, some women say
that they are only married to their husbands and do not care about their
in-laws. This is not right because their husbands came from a home, and
as helpmeets, they have a responsibility to love their husbands’ people
too.
Ruth was a wise woman.
When she married Naomi’s son, she took Naomi as her mother. Her love for
Naomi was so great that when her husband died, she abandoned her
hometown to follow her mother-in-law to a place she had never been.
She was ready to risk
everything to care for her aged mother-in-law. In return, God rewarded
her selflessness by giving her another home. Ruth’s service to her
mother-in-law opened the door of fruitfulness to her (Ruth 1-4), and in
the account of the genealogy of Jesus Christ in Matthew 1:1-16, you will
find her name in verse 5.
Loving in-laws is,
however, not peculiar to wives alone. Husbands must also love and honour
their in-laws. The fact that they have fulfilled all the necessary
traditional marriage rites does not mean their wives’ parents and family
members are unimportant.
For example, Jesus healed
Peter’s mother-in-law when he visited Peter’s house in Matthew 8:14-15.
Immediately Jesus healed her, she arose and ministered to them. If she
hadn’t been treated well before that time, and if she wasn’t made to
feel welcomed in the house, she wouldn’t have thought of serving
everyone present, including her son-in-law.
If you’re married, God put
you in your spouse’s family because He wants you to extend His love to
them. Whether they reciprocate or not, your responsibility is to love
them.
No man snuffs out the
little light he has because every other person is living in darkness.
Instead, he makes his light shine brighter for all to see.
If your in-laws don’t
believe in Jesus yet, your marriage has given you the opportunity to
show them the light. Ask God for the wisdom to relate with them, and in
everything you do, let the love of Christ rule your heart, actions, and
decisions.
In-laws should be loved whether they reciprocate it or not.
